Expanding organic aquaculture operations presents a significant ecological challenge that demands immediate attention. The hurdles and complexities associated with scaling up organic aquaculture include energy, water, land, infrastructure, recirculation systems, supply-demand alignment, reliance on fishmeal and fish oil, carrying capacity, and predator control.
Overcoming these challenges requires a comprehensive and collaborative approach from stakeholders across the industry.
